Once Upon a Time on Earth, Part Two: A Salt on Detroit is the 26th episode of the 2006 series and the second part in the Once Upon a Time on Earth trilogy, serving as a prequel to the series finale.
Synopsis[]
The Biker Mice are trapped in Detroit by their old archenemies Limburger and Napoleon Brie, who plan to re-conquer Chicago with the Regenerator. In addition, our heroes have other things to worry about: Has Stoker switched sides? Meanwhile, Charley and Carbine are searching for the Biker Mice, but they meet an unknown mouse from Stoker's past.

Trivia[]
- Vinnie calls Brie the "Motor City Maniac", directly referencing the 1993 episode of the same name.
Pop Culture[]
- Brie exclaims, "Go, go, gorilla!", referring to the song of the same title by The Shandells.
Goofs[]
- Vinnie and Modo's mouths do not move as they try to formulate a plan in their Area 51D cell.
- Additionally, in the next shot, Vinnie's mouth clips through the force beam.
- After Vinnie's comment upon seeing Napoleon Brie, as Throttle steps over to talk to him, his left ear can be seen not only missing its ring, but is also clipping against his bandana.
- As the mice prep to follow Stoker, Throttle's visor is missing in the full shot of the mice, but present in his close-up. Additionally, Vinnie's is missing as he puts his helmet on, but appears in the next shot.
- Vinnie's mask briefly disappears as he turns to the side after he throws a shuriken at Brie's aliens.
